The series is based on the infamous <strong>Corby toxic waste scandal<\/strong> that rocked the UK in the late 1990s and early 2000s. Picture this: a small town, a massive redevelopment project, and a whole lot of hazardous waste. Spoiler alert\u2014it didn\u2019t end well. The story revolves around how Corby Borough Council\u2019s botched handling of toxic waste led to a wave of birth defects and health issues, culminating in a landmark legal battle.
